58What is a Tailless Whip Scorpion?
Tailless Whip Scorpion is a arachnid known for whip-like sensory front legs, flattened wall-clinging body, and cave-and-bark night stalking.
How to identify a Tailless Whip Scorpion
- whip-like sensory front legs
- flattened wall-clinging body
- cave-and-bark night stalking
- Often associated with rock crevice, cave entrance, and dry woodland shelter
Where are Tailless Whip Scorpion found?
Habitat: rock crevice, cave entrance, and dry woodland shelter
Native range: East Africa
